Output e143a9197876383abe46c69c3f21f8789a0d822396f42db3519433055f8d3fe0:0

value
3500000
script pubkey
OP_0 OP_PUSHBYTES_32 ddbaf8511fe55c13d8ea3400dc3762412f6b37d9e4abcb84d3627ab2580c0f8d
address
bc1qmka0s5glu4wp8k82xsqdcdmzgyhkkd7euj4uhpxnvfatykqvp7xssur0wy
transaction
e143a9197876383abe46c69c3f21f8789a0d822396f42db3519433055f8d3fe0
spent
true